Output 98bbf84035f3e668d26d201e512c8baa93e894744a47e7fd44e566a02a49d921:7

value
1316212
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b52d54522775364cb8f6b3dd8076702e3e746f3f OP_EQUAL
address
3JCzXofx1ZStgGxwMsYek6cBHXHn1Sj2ea
transaction
98bbf84035f3e668d26d201e512c8baa93e894744a47e7fd44e566a02a49d921
spent
true